Description

This form is for a landlord to waive lien rights against furniture, equipment and other personal property for the benefit of a lender who finances the property for the lessee.

Keywords: Georgia landlord's waiver, mortgage equipment, leased premises, types A Georgia Landlord's Waiver is a legal document that grants permission to a tenant to mortgage equipment or other assets located on a leased property. This waiver is required when a business or individual intends to borrow funds using the equipment in question as collateral. An agreement between a landlord and a receivables financier in which the landlord agrees to waive its rights to exercise distraint over a client's assets to meet sums due to the landlord, usually unpaid rent.

The Waiver (or Subordination) and Consent Agreement will likely provide the tenant's lender with the right to enter the leased premises and remove the tenant's personal property or trade fixtures to which the lender has rights.

Examples of collateral documents are a security agreement, guarantee and collateral agreement, pledge agreement, deposit account control agreement, securities account control agreement, mortgage, and UCC-1s.
